Latest Patents
Ethington's latest patents include a fast pyrolysis reactor and a method for gas synthesis. The fast pyrolysis reactor features a tank that defines a reaction chamber, equipped with a fluid inlet and a gas outlet. It utilizes a series of electrodes to generate a plasma field, which facilitates the decomposition of immiscible fluids into a gas mixture. The method for gas synthesis involves a closed tank where a diffuse electrical plasma is used to reform compounds in water and oil layers, significantly enhancing the efficiency of the process.
